DAYDREAM#2
-
Recent research has shown that daydreaming might just be the key to unlocking
your creative problem solving potential.
http://www.hungtonpost.com/2012/10/20/daydreaming-creativity-mind-wandering_n_1981546.html
-
A study conducted by researchers from the University of California found that
engaging in simple external tasks that allow the mind to wander may facilitate creative
problem solving.
-
In the experiment, participants were asked to come up with as many unusual uses for an
object as they could.
-
Participants then did one of four things before performing the same unusual use task again:
Do a demanding task
Do an undemanding task
Take a 12 minute break
Skip the 12 minute break and do the task right away
-
The group who performed the undemanding task was the only group who did better the
second time around.
-
This group of people also reported high levels of daydreaming while completing the task.
-

Take improv comedy lessons#3
-
http://www.wsj.com/articles/SB10001424052702304256404579449180386537694)
Watching comedy can more than double our ability to solve brain teasers, according to researchers from the University of Maryland.
-
Comedy improves our mental flexibility, engaging our brains in ways
that it does not expect.
-
Taking classes in this area helps to stretch your imagination.
-
Improv requires players to accept what they are given, build on the ideas of others, and encourage wild ideas.
-
Everyone thinks that they know how to brainstorm, but in fact, brainstorming is usually
plagued by problems like self-censoring, competitiveness, and ridicule.
-
Improv is a great way for [people] to learn to defer judgment.

Eat something new for breakfast#4
-
If youre looking to increase your creativity, its better to switch up
your morning routine a bit.
Social psychologist Simone Ritter and her colleagues:
https://www.psychologytoday.com/blog/beautiful-minds/201206/why-weird-experiences-boost-creativity
-
Any kind of new experience that pushes you out of your normal thought patterns
can help with boosting your creativity.
-
Participants of an experiment were asked to prepare a sandwich with butter and chocolate chips
Some people were told to prepare the sandwich in an unusual order:
Putting chocolate chips on a dish, then
Buttering the bread, and then
Placing the bread buttered-side-down on the dish with the chocolate chips.
-
Another group had to make the sandwich in the usual order
-
Meanwhile, other groups watched a video of a person making the sandwich in either the unusual way or the usual way.
-
The result?
-
Those who made the sandwich in an unusual order scored highest in cognitive flexibility
compared with the other groups.
-
If such a simple exercise could make such a big difference, the possibilities are endless. Make a cup of tea instead of coffee one morning. Find a hip new joint for lunch or try adding a new app to your workflow. Just try to engage your brain differently, and
you might just discover something new that day.

Switch up your work schedule#5
-
Remember: the key to creativity is to get our brains to work less efficiently than normal
(surprisingly!)
-
For instance, when were tired, our brains filter tends to take a break.
Science WriterMarissa Fessenden
http://elitedaily.com/life/people-are-creative-when-tired/1145773/
-
And starts making non-standard connections.
-
A fuzzy brain is more open to fresh ideas and perspectives.
-
400 students morning larks and night owls were asked to solve insight-based and analytical problems at different times.
Mareike B. Wieth Rose T. Zacks
http://www.tandfonline.com/doi/abs/10.1080/13546783.2011.625663
-
For the the insight-based creativity problems, participants ended up performing better
when they were less awake.
-
For night owls, the optimal time ended up being in the wee hours of the morning.
4:00 AM
-
For early risers, the optimal time was late at night.
23:30 AM
-
So start thinking about staying up past your bedtime or waking before
your alarm clock to do some unstructured thinking!
